What is a CNA?
A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A) plays a vital role in patient care, assisting nurses and ensuring that patients receive proper care and support. Their responsibilities frequently enough include:
- Assisting patients with daily activities such as bathing and dressing.
- Monitoring patients’ vital signs.
- Feeding patients and ensuring thay are comfortable.
- Collaborating with healthcare teams to deliver the highest quality of care.

How to Access Free CNA Training in NYC
There are several avenues to obtain free CNA training in NYC.Below is a guide to help you identify programs and seize opportunities:
1. Local Community Colleges and Technical Schools
many community colleges and vocational schools in NYC provide free or low-cost CNA training programs.Here are a few to consider:
| Institution | Programme Duration | Contact facts |
|---|---|---|
| CUNY Hostos Community College | 6-8 weeks | (718) 518-6580 |
| Bronx Community College | 8-10 weeks | (718) 289-5100 |
| Queensborough Community College | 8 weeks | (718) 631-6340 |
2. Non-Profit Organizations
Many non-profit organizations in NYC offer free CNA training to underprivileged individuals. Organizations like the NYC Department of Education and American Red Cross run various programs aimed at providing training and job placement services.
3. Workforce Development Agencies
Workforce development agencies in NYC, such as the New York State Department of Labor, offer job training funding and resources. Explore programs specifically designed to help individuals enter the healthcare workforce.
